To understand the significance of unlocking the ZTE Z2335L, one must first understand the nature of the lock itself. The Z2335L, a robust flip phone often utilized for its durability and long battery life, is typically sold by carriers such as TracFone, Straight Talk, or Net10. These carriers sell the hardware at a reduced cost, recouping the subsidy through monthly service plans. To ensure the customer stays long enough to make this model profitable, the phone is "locked" to that specific carrier’s network. Attempting to insert a SIM card from a different provider results in an error message, rendering the hardware partially useless for those wishing to switch networks. Zte Z2335l Network Unlock
